**New Starter Checklist — Guest Wi-Fi Desk**

Walk the newbie past the guest Wi-Fi desk at the front of Tolley Court reception. It's the little counter with the tablet where visitors sign themselves onto the Larkspur Guest network — they just need to know it exists so they can point guests there instead of handing out our staff network details (please don't!). The tablet locks itself after ten minutes of idling, which happens constantly. To wake it back up, use the unlock code below.

badge for tajeg-kagap: bdg-EWZTJN-83588199

## SQL Linting

All SQL files at Bramblegate must pass `sqlcheck` before merge. Rules enforce uppercase keywords, explicit column lists (no `SELECT *`), and snake_case identifiers. The linter validates schema references against a live shadow database, so it needs network access during CI and local runs. Before your first run, configure the linter's schema probe with the connection string below.

primary connection of fajog-bageg = clickhouse://tamion_svc:0nS8bDSETpHjj2@db-cbc5.nelvrocorp.example:5432/nordor

**Break-glass: Font vendoring**

Vendored third-party fonts for Marlowe UI live in the sealed `fonts-vendor` bundle. Normal updates go through the Typeline pipeline. If the pipeline is down and a licensing fix can't wait, use break-glass access to the bundle store. Log the incident first. The unseal prompt requires the recovery passphrase, recorded below for emergencies.

recovery phrase for fajeg-kawep: druix-gorius-briax-ulaeth-fraox-lammir-pelox-jormir-pelwyn-julir

// On-call note: the orders table in Bramblewick uses soft deletes, so rows
// never actually disappear — `deleted_at` just gets stamped. If a customer
// swears an order vanished, check with `include_deleted=true` before
// escalating; nine times out of ten it's a soft delete from the refund flow.
// This client talks to the internal Ordervault service, which is the only
// thing allowed to hard-purge rows (and only after the 90-day window).
// The client authenticates with the key below.

gateway credential: qvz23-XSZTNBjrucz4Q49XMT1TuVw